Transaction 5c5644435ca4d43fa5dff146bbcb7405ba5693c18b823740d5c88f26ef16c7fc

1 Input
1 Outputs
  • 5c5644435ca4d43fa5dff146bbcb7405ba5693c18b823740d5c88f26ef16c7fc:0
  • value  235376
    address  3NfusCeiykZb2mCbh4R4MXBwHh8uwzhUEx